How much does it cost to rent a home in Killeen?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Killeen 2 Bedroom Townhomes for Rent | $931 | $525 | $1,650 |
| Killeen 3 Bedroom Townhomes for Rent | $1,250 | $775 | $1,800 |
| Killeen 6 Bedroom Townhomes for Rent | $1,500 | $1,500 | $1,500 |

What type of rentals are currently available in Killeen?
There are currently 467 Apartments for Rent in Killeen, TX with pricing that ranges from $395 to $4,358. There are also 869 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Killeen ranging from $525 to $1,800.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Killeen?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Killeen ranges from $525 to $1,800 with an average monthly rent of $1,095.
